Obituary of Harvel Gordon Poag

Harvel Gordon Poag, age 75, of Palm Bay, FL, and Lebanon, TN, passed away October 23, 2022, after a long illness. He was born in Hohenwald, TN and was the son of Alfred H. Poag and Ella Christine (Fain) Poag of Columbia, TN. Harvel had a long career in Radio Broadcasting and had popular radio shows in many different markets spanning Tennessee and Northern Alabama. He enjoyed spending his retirement fishing, being “Pe-Paw” to his granddaughter Dixie, and playing his musical instruments including Guitar, Mandolin, and Violin. Harvel was a graduate of Central High School, Columbia, TN, He was a proud veteran who served in the U. S. Navy onboard the USS Saratoga aircraft carrier. And made a life long friend with his Navy shipmate, Mike Mitchell of NJ. Harvel is survived by daughter, Holli (Samuel) Edwards; granddaughter Dixie Grace Edwards, of West Melbourne, FL; Brothers Harold Douglas (Heidi) Poag and William Gary Poag of Columbia, TN.; and sister Brenda Poag Webb of Cocoa Beach, FL. And several nieces, nephews and extended family. Harvel was preceded in death by his beloved wife, Brenda Nelms Poag, in 2021. Also, his parents and Brothers James Rodney Poag,, Victor Poag, Charles W. Poag, and sister Wanda (Poag) Stanfill. There will be no services at his request. His family will celebrate his life at a later date at the lake house in Lebanon, TN.
